在数字化转型的浪潮中,企业对数据的依赖程度日益加深。数据中台、数字孪生和数字可视化等技术的应用,使得企业的运营效率和决策能力得到了显著提升。然而,随之而来的是对数据可用性和业务连续性的更高要求。一旦发生灾难性事件,如自然灾害、网络攻击或系统故障,企业的业务可能会遭受巨大损失。因此,灾备演练成为企业确保数据安全和业务连续性的关键环节。
灾备演练是指通过模拟各种可能的灾难场景,测试企业的数据中心在故障或中断情况下的恢复能力。其核心目标是验证灾备方案的有效性,确保在实际灾难发生时能够快速切换到备用数据中心,最大限度地减少业务中断时间和数据丢失。
双活数据中心是灾备演练中的重要技术之一。双活数据中心是指在两个地理位置不同的数据中心之间实现数据同步和负载均衡,确保在任一数据中心发生故障时,业务能够无缝切换到另一个数据中心。这种架构通过冗余设计提高了系统的可靠性和可用性。
双活数据中心的核心是数据的实时同步。为了确保两个数据中心的数据一致性,通常采用同步复制技术。这种技术通过在两个数据中心之间建立高速通信通道,确保数据在写入主数据中心后,立即同步到备用数据中心。
在双活数据中心架构中,负载均衡器负责将用户的请求分发到两个数据中心。当检测到一个数据中心发生故障时,负载均衡器会自动将所有流量切换到另一个数据中心。这种故障切换过程需要尽可能快速,以减少用户的感知。
为了确保双活数据中心之间的通信稳定,通常采用多条独立的网络链路,并使用冗余设计。此外,网络设备的高可用性配置(如VRRP或GLBP)也可以进一步提升网络的可靠性。
在应用层,可以通过分布式系统和容错设计来提高系统的可靠性。例如,使用分布式数据库、无状态应用设计以及会话状态同步等技术,确保在故障切换过程中应用能够正常运行。
在实施双活数据中心和灾备演练时,选择合适的工具和平台至关重要。以下是一些常用的技术和工具:
某大型互联网企业通过实施双活数据中心架构,成功将业务连续性提升了99%。在一次模拟的网络故障演练中,系统在15秒内完成了故障切换,业务几乎无感知。通过这次演练,企业发现了几个潜在的问题,如备用数据中心的存储容量不足,以及部分应用的容错设计存在缺陷。针对这些问题,企业进行了相应的优化和改进。
随着云计算和大数据技术的不断发展,灾备演练和双活数据中心的技术也在不断演进。未来,可能会出现更多智能化的灾备解决方案,如基于人工智能的故障预测和自动切换技术。此外,随着边缘计算的普及,分布式灾备架构可能会成为新的趋势。
灾备演练是保障企业数据安全和业务连续性的关键环节。通过实施双活数据中心切换技术,企业可以在灾难发生时快速恢复业务,最大限度地减少损失。对于数据中台、数字孪生和数字可视化等技术的应用,灾备演练同样重要。只有确保数据的可用性和系统的可靠性,才能真正发挥这些技术的价值。
申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s
申请试用&下载资料